Polū (Hawaiian for Blue) is going to be no more.
Got in a car accident September 6th, back and fourth back and fourth with insurance and the dealerships bodyshop and now I was told I have the option to total it or fix it with used parts.
Originally it wasn't expected to be that bad. Almost a month of back and fourth before the option came up.
The suspension was hit so hard but the frame was straight as an arrow. Laser measured and determined no frame damage. .....but, because they need to put a new shock mount on the vehicle because it was hit so hard and Ford said that you can't weld onto the frame for safety purposes.
So I can either replace the entire frame with a used frame, new doors, new fender, etc, or if they put a new front half of the frame it'd be considered totalled.
I already waited a month for this decision, and an estimate to fix the truck and replace the frame is 2 to 3 months.
Sadly I am not able to wait that long nor do I want to.
I am currently looking at other new Rangers but stock is slim where I am and will continue to search for another one.
They offered me a great offer that I couldn't pass up on my Ranger so it's a no brainer.
